Determination of site of origin for a natural electrical pulse in a living body

1. A method for determining a site of origin of a natural electrical pulse in a living body comprising:

  • determining a first vector of temporal changes in electrical data measured at a plurality of electrical sensors positioned at a corresponding plurality of locations on an external surface of a living body due to a natural electrical pulse, wherein each vector comprises a plurality of properties of the temporal changes at each electrical sensor;

    determining a different vector of temporal changes in electrical data measured at the plurality of electrical sensors positioned at the corresponding plurality of locations on the external surface of the living body due to each stimulated signal of a plurality of stimulated signals within the living body, wherein each vector comprises a plurality of properties of the temporal changes at each electrical sensor;

    receiving stimulated position data that indicates a different corresponding position within the living body where each of the plurality of stimulated signals originates; and

    determining the site of origin of the natural electrical pulse based on the first vector and the plurality of different vectors and the stimulated position data.
